The Naked Dress Trend Is Now So Naked That It’s Barely There at All

January 18, 2022 at 06:03AM The naked-dress trend is back, people, and it’s more naked than ever. While this look doesn’t ever seem to fade away, it’s definitely packing quite the punch for 2021. We’ve seen various iterations of the trend over the years, but right now, it seems to fit in one of two different camps: a skin-colour body-con dress or a barely-there dress that’s transparent or sheer or has a strategically placed piece of material (or even a combination of all three). Cher wearing a dress by designer Bob Mackie at the Met Gala in 1974. The naked dress has a long history, of course. Those who are big Cher fans (and who isn’t?) will recall the star’s dedication to creations by designer Bob Mackie, who regularly designed risquĂ© items for the singer. This Balm Is Over 90 Years Old, and Everyone I Know Still Loves It

January 18, 2022 at 05:27AM Although it was launched way back in 1930, Elizabeth Arden’s Eight Hour Cream remains a must-have beauty product amongst makeup artists, celebrities and stylish people alike. The packaging might have changed over the years, with limited-edition releases continuing to go down a storm with Arden devotees, but there’s no doubt that this apricot-coloured balm remains continually popular. In fact, a tube is sold every 30 seconds worldwide. So after more than 90 years in existence, what exactly has enabled this unassuming product to stand the test of time? Created by Elizabeth Arden herself, the balm is a blend of vitamin E and petrolatum that was specially created to soothe the skin of clients at her Red Door salon in New York.
